American Congressman to Pakistan: Terrorism and Religious Freedom Non-Negotiable

Senior US MP Brad Sherman has given a strict message to Pakistan demanding decisive action against terrorism and security of religious minorities.

World News: Senior US MP Brad Sherman gave a strong message during a meeting with the Pakistani delegation on Thursday that Pakistan will have to take every possible step to eliminate the disgusting terrorist organization Jaish-e-Mohammed active in its country. He also urged Pakistan to ensure the safety of religious minorities living in his country.

Daniel Pearl's murder mention, tough stand against terrorism

Brad Sherman said that the fight against terrorism is very important, especially in the context of Jaish-e-Mohammed, who brutally murdered his parliamentary journalist Daniel Pearl. The family of Daniel Pearl still lives in the same area. Sherman reminded them that terrorist Omar Saeed Sheikh was convicted of the murder, which reflects the seriousness of the fight.

Concern over the safety of religious minorities in Pakistan

Sherman also expressed concern about the safety of religious minorities in Pakistan. He said that Christians, Hindus, and Ahmedia Muslims living in Pakistan should get freedom to follow their religious traditions, escape from violence and discrimination, and participate in democratic life. He said that it is necessary to give equal status to people of all religions.

Emphasis on the release of Dr. Shakeel Afridi

The US MP also asked the Pakistani delegation to ask his government to release Dr. Shakeel Afridi as soon as possible. Dr. Afridi is one of the Pakistani doctors who helped America raise DNA samples of Osama bin Laden's family. He was sentenced to 33 years in jail in 2012.
